Abstract
Man’s life depends on water in many ways.
Worldwide industrialization and water resource exploitation
have accelerated during the past few decades. Heavy metals and
other pollutants, including effluent wastewater, are released into
water streams as a result of industrial activity all over the world.
Due to their toxicity, these contaminants are thought to be
hazardous to both man and the environment and lower the
quality of water. Even in low concentrations, heavy metals can
be extremely harmful to living things. Numerous methods have
been investigated for treating wastewater for many years.
However, the discipline of nanotechnology has recently shown
the world how to solve the issue of wastewater treatment using
creative and practical methods.
